Popular Welding Certifications

Despite the fact that the American Welding Society’s normal CW card paves the way for almost all job opportunities, a number of fields mandate their own specific certification. Some of the most-well-known of which are listed below.

  • American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for welders who handle boiler and pressurized containers
  • Certified Welder Certification to be a Certified Welder
  • API Certification for welders who deal with pipelines in the oil and gas field
  • SCWI and CWI Certifications for Welding Inspectors and Senior Welding Inspectors

Things You Should be Ready For in Welding Specialist Schools

You’ve decided that you’d like to become a welder, and right now you’ll need select which of the welding schools is right. It might seem as though there are dozens of welding programs in Slickrock Ford, NC, however you still need to find the program that can best guide you toward your professional goals. Undoubtedly, the most crucial aspect to any school is that it needs to have the proper recognition from the American Welding Society. Although they are not as critical as the accreditation status, you should check out a few of the following areas as well:

  • Make sure the college’s curriculum provides you with classes in GTAW, SMAW, pipe welding and GMAW
  • Look for colleges that meet AWS SENSE standards
  • Find out if the college offers financial support
  • Make certain the institution teaches with tools that fits existing field specifications
